phpstorm centos如何使用git集成
导读:PhpStorm与Git在CentOS上的集成步骤 1. 安装Git 在CentOS系统上,首先需要安装Git。打开终端,执行以下命令: sudo yum install -y git 安装完成后,验证Git是否安装成功: git --v...
PhpStorm与Git在CentOS上的集成步骤
1. 安装Git
在CentOS系统上,首先需要安装Git。打开终端,执行以下命令:
sudo yum install -y git
安装完成后,验证Git是否安装成功:
git --version
若显示Git版本号(如git version 2.45.1),则表示安装成功。
2. 配置Git全局信息
Git提交需要关联用户信息,执行以下命令设置全局用户名和邮箱(替换为你的实际信息):
git config --global user.name "Your Name"
git config --global user.email "your.email@example.com"
这些信息会随每次提交记录到Git仓库中。
3. 在PhpStorm中配置Git可执行文件路径
- 启动PhpStorm,点击顶部菜单栏的File >
Settings(或使用快捷键
Ctrl+Alt+S)。 - 在设置窗口左侧导航栏中,展开Version Control选项,选择Git。
- 在右侧Path to Git executable字段中,点击右侧的**…**按钮,浏览并选择Git可执行文件的路径(CentOS系统默认路径为
/usr/bin/git)。 - 点击Test按钮,验证PhpStorm是否能正确识别Git(若弹出“Git executable is valid”的提示,则表示配置成功)。
- 点击OK保存设置。
4. 初始化Git仓库
若项目尚未纳入Git版本控制,可通过以下两种方式初始化:
- 方式一:打开现有项目后初始化
打开需要版本控制的项目,右键点击项目根目录,选择VCS > Enable Version Control Integration,在弹出的对话框中选择Git,点击OK。此时项目根目录会生成.git隐藏文件夹(版本控制的核心目录)。 - 方式二:创建项目时直接初始化
新建项目时,在New Project窗口中勾选Create Git Repository选项,PhpStorm会自动为项目创建Git仓库。
5. 克隆远程Git仓库
若项目已存在于远程仓库(如GitHub、GitLab),可通过PhpStorm直接克隆到本地:
- 点击顶部菜单栏的VCS > Checkout from Version Control > Git。
- 在URL字段中输入远程仓库的地址(如
https://github.com/username/repo.git)。 - 选择本地克隆路径(即项目保存位置),点击Clone。
克隆完成后,PhpStorm会自动识别远程仓库,并加载项目文件。
6. 执行常用Git操作
添加文件到暂存区
- 单个文件:右键点击文件,选择Git > Add。
- 多个文件/文件夹:按住
Ctrl键多选,右键点击选择Git > Add。
添加后,文件会出现在PhpStorm右下角的Version Control面板(或按Alt+9快速打开)的Local Changes列表中。
提交更改
- 在Version Control面板中,选中需要提交的文件(或点击Select All全选)。
- 右键点击选择Commit Directory(或使用快捷键
Ctrl+K)。 - 在弹出的Commit Changes窗口中,输入提交信息(如
Fix login bug),点击Commit(或Commit and Push直接提交并推送)。
推送更改到远程仓库
- 方法一:在Version Control面板中,点击顶部的Push按钮(箭头向上图标)。
- 方法二:点击顶部菜单栏的VCS >
Git >
Repository >
Push。
选择要推送的分支(如main),点击Push即可将本地提交同步到远程仓库。
拉取远程仓库更新
- 方法一:在Version Control面板中,点击顶部的Pull按钮(箭头向下图标)。
- 方法二:点击顶部菜单栏的VCS >
Git >
Pull。
选择要拉取的分支,点击Pull即可将远程仓库的最新更改同步到本地。
7. 分支管理
创建分支
- 点击PhpStorm顶部菜单栏的Git > Branches(或点击Version Control面板中的Branches标签)。
- 在New Branch窗口中,输入分支名称(如
feature/login),点击Create。
新分支会基于当前分支创建(如main)。
切换分支
在Branches列表中,点击目标分支名称(如feature/login),选择Checkout即可切换到该分支。切换后,项目文件会自动更新为目标分支的最新状态。
合并分支
- 切换到目标分支(如
main)。 - 点击Git > Branches > Merge Changes。
- 在Merge Branches窗口中,选择要合并的分支(如
feature/login),点击Merge。
合并后,目标分支会包含源分支的所有提交记录(若有冲突,需手动解决)。
8. 解决冲突
若合并或拉取时出现冲突(如同一文件的同一位置被不同分支修改),PhpStorm会提示冲突文件。处理步骤如下:
- 打开冲突文件,PhpStorm会用特殊标记(
< < < < < < < HEAD、=======、> > > > > > > branch-name)标注冲突部分。 - 手动修改文件,保留需要的代码,删除冲突标记。
- 右键点击文件,选择Git > Resolve Conflicts > Mark as Resolved,将文件标记为已解决。
- 提交解决后的文件。
通过以上步骤,即可在CentOS系统上使用PhpStorm完成Git版本控制的核心操作,实现代码的高效管理与团队协作。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: phpstorm centos如何使用git集成
本文地址: https://pptw.com/jishu/738567.html
